F2 champs to win Williams test

Oct.4 (GMM) Champions of the new FIA-backed Formula 2 series will win a full F1 test with the Williams team.
Promoter Jonathan Palmer said at the low-cost series' launch that the prize is possible due to the relationship with the Grove based formula one team, which will design the F2 car from 2009.
"I am absolutely determined that Formula 2 will attract the greatest depth of talent by virtue of its extraordinary cost effectiveness, and produce most of the best future F1 star talent in the coming years," Palmer, who was both a Williams driver and an F2 champion, said.
Unlike the Bernie Ecclestone-linked GP2 and newly-launched GP3 classes, Formula 2 will not be run at grand prix weekends, but instead based on the FIA's world touring car calendar.
